Life is changed by small incidents. On Sunday, October 26th, 2014, I rushed in from the rain and sat down. The rainy weather felt like a good enough reason to start writing a blog. My first blog. It just needed a name. So I turned my head to right, towards the bookshelf, to look for inspiration.

 

That black book on the right I bought 25 years ago somewhere in California. Stanford University Bookstore, I think.  The Competitive Advantage was a good buy. It strongly affected my life, and it still seems to do that.

Now having the name for my first blog, Competitive X, I look forward for the contents. About competitive advantage and customer experiences. By Jussi Kapanen. And hopefully by you who start a dialogue with me.

And who is Jussi? I became a usability missionary in mid-1990s, later an advocate of superior user experiences. I have been responsible for usability, user interface design and user experience activities in global technology companies, and I have done my best to improve users’ life.  And to change the objectives of some thousands of colleagues.  Thanks to Porter and his colleagues, I still consider myself more as a business strategist than a UX professional. For me, UX is not the goal itself but the means to competitive advantages.
